Freespire isn't terribly well thought of in the Linux community, but perhaps that's sour grapes because of its association with the very commercial Linspire, and the fact that it's unashamedly aimed at Windows users. So it's a bit out on a limb in the Linux world, but for the person who just wants to avoid any geeky stuff completely it certainly worth considering. As it's based on Ubuntu it's got a good reliable base.
